What Makes Real Dealer Roulette Different
Live dealer roulette bridges the gap between land-based casinos and digital convenience. Instead of clicking a button to spin a virtual wheel, you watch a professional croupier do it in a studio or a genuine casino setting. The wheel is physical, the ball is real, and the outcome is determined by physics, not code. This transparency appeals to Australian players who value fairness and want to see every spin with their own eyes.
The social element is another draw. You can chat with the dealer and sometimes with other players at the table, recreating the banter you would get at a casino in Surfers Paradise. Many platforms also offer multiple camera angles, slow-motion replays, and side bets that keep the gameplay fresh. For real money players, the stakes can range from a few cents to hundreds of dollars per spin, making it accessible to both casual punters and high rollers.

The Technology Behind the Live Stream
Modern live dealer roulette relies on advanced streaming technology to deliver a seamless experience. Studios are equipped with multiple cameras that capture the wheel from different angles, including a close-up of the ball’s final resting place. Optical character recognition (OCR) software reads the winning number and instantly updates the digital betting grid on your screen. This happens in milliseconds, so the game feels fluid.
Latency is a key concern for Australian players. Because many live dealer studios are located in Europe or Asia, the connection must travel across the globe. Reputable casinos use content delivery networks (CDNs) and dedicated servers to minimise lag. A stable internet connection of at least 10 Mbps is recommended for smooth HD streaming. If you are playing from a regional area like the Gold Coast or Newcastle, check that your internet can handle the stream without buffering. Some casinos also offer a low-bandwidth mode for slower connections.

Responsible Gambling in the Live Dealer Environment
Live dealer roulette is designed to be entertaining, but it carries the same risks as any form of gambling. The immersive nature can make it easy to lose track of time and money. Australian players should set limits before they start. Most reputable casinos allow you to set deposit limits, loss limits, and session time reminders directly in your account settings.
It is also wise to treat live dealer roulette as a form of entertainment, not a way to make money. The house edge on European roulette is 2.7%, meaning the casino has a mathematical advantage over the long run. Enjoy the thrill of the spin, the banter with the dealer, and the excitement of a win, but never chase losses. If you feel your gambling is getting out of hand, organisations like Gambling Help Online and Lifeline offer free support for Australians.
